  // マウスがメニュー上に乗った場合
function onSubMenu(element)	{
	element.className = "menu2"
}

  // マウスがメニュー上から外れた場合
function offSubMenu(element)	{
	element.className = "menu1"
}

function onCursole(element)	{
	element.className = "font2h"
}

function offCursole(element)	{
	element.className = "font2"
}


// メニュー･ロールオーバー
function rollOver(obj,val) {
	obj.className = val;
}

// URLリンク
function jumpUrl(url) {
	window.open(url,"new");
}

// 表示モード切替
function displayMode(mode) {
	document.getElementById('submenu').style.display = mode;
}

// ポップアップメニューの表示
function popupMenu(obj, item, w, h) {

	var submenu = document.getElementById('submenu');

	// メニュー項目
	popupMenuItem = new Array();
	switch (item) {

	// 病院概要
	case 1:
		popupMenuItem.push("病院長のご挨拶", "hpgaiyou.html#aisatsu");
		popupMenuItem.push("病院の特徴", "hpgaiyou.html#tokutyou");
		popupMenuItem.push("病院の概要 ", "hpgaiyou.html#hpgaiyou");
		popupMenuItem.push("病院案内図", "hpgaiyou.html#byouinannaizu");
		break;

	// 外来診療
	case 2:
		popupMenuItem.push("診察日・休診日", "hpoutpatient.html#shinsatsubi");
		popupMenuItem.push("診療科のご紹介", "hpoutpatient.html#shinryouka");
		popupMenuItem.push("初診の方へ", "hpoutpatient.html#syoshin");
		popupMenuItem.push("再診の方へ", "hpoutpatient.html#saishin");
		popupMenuItem.push("外来予約手続き", "hpoutpatient.html#yoyaku");
		break;

	// 入院診療
	case 3:
		popupMenuItem.push("入院までの流れ", "hpinpatient.html#nyuuinnagare");
		popupMenuItem.push("入院手続き", "hpinpatient.html#nyuuintetsuduki");
		popupMenuItem.push("入院時の注意", "hpinpatient.html#nyuuintyuui");
		popupMenuItem.push("退院手続き", "hpinpatient.html#taiintetsuduki");
		popupMenuItem.push("その他", "hpinpatient.html#other");
		break;

	// リハビリ
	case 4:
		popupMenuItem.push("リハビリのご案内", "hpreha.html#rehabilitation");
		popupMenuItem.push("当院の部門案内", "hpreha.html#rehabumoninfo");
		break;

	// お知らせ
	case 5:
		popupMenuItem.push("装具修理・物理療法", "hpinfo.html#rehainfo");
		popupMenuItem.push("予防接種のお知らせ", "hpinfo.html#yobousessyu");
		popupMenuItem.push("健康診断のお知らせ", "hpinfo.html#kenkoushindan");
		popupMenuItem.push("職員募集について", "hpinfo.html#kyuujin");
		popupMenuItem.push("お問い合わせ", "hpinfo.html#toiawase");
		break;

	// 交通案内
	case 6:
		// popupMenuItem.push("交通のご案内", "hpaccess.html");
		break;

	// ｻｲﾄﾏｯﾌﾟ
	case 7:
		// popupMenuItem.push("サイトマップ", "hpsitemap.html");
		break;

	}

	// メニュー作成
	var layer;
	var roop;
	var url;
	var subject;
	layer = "<div id='popmenu' style='position:absolute;top:" + h + ";left:" + w + ";'>\n";
	roop = popupMenuItem.length / 2;
	for (i=0; i<roop; i++) {
		url = i * 2 + 1;
		subject = i * 2;
		layer += "	<div id='submenu" + i + "' class='submenu01'";
		layer += "	  onclick=top.document.location='" + popupMenuItem[url] + "'";
		layer += "	  onmouseover=rollOver(this,'submenu02');displayMode('block');";
		layer += "	  onmouseout=rollOver(this,'submenu01');displayMode('none');>" + popupMenuItem[subject] + "</div>\n";
	}
	layer += "</div>\n";

	// ポップアップメニュー表示
	submenu.style.display = 'block';
	submenu.innerHTML = layer;

}

